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ices designed for individuals with restricted mobility. They supply a way of transportation for individuals who may have difficulty walking however still wish to keep their independence. They can be found in different designs and functions to deal with a large range of needs.

The choice of mobility scooter often depends on the functions that line up with individual requirements. Here are a few of the essential functions to think about:
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ters come with different weight limits. It is crucial to choose a scooter that can effectively support the user's weight.
Variety: The distance a scooter can take a trip on a single charge varies. Depending on user needs, one might select scooters with a range of as much as 40 miles.
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ds between 4 to 8 mph. Consider what speed is comfy and safe for the designated environment.
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is essential for indoor use, allowing for much easier navigation in tight areas.
Battery Type: The kind of batteries utilized can impact the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The benefits of mobility scooters extend beyond just transport. Some key advantages include:
Independence: Users can navigate their environment without depending on caregivers, promoting self-reliance and self-confidence.
Health Benefits: Using a scooter can encourage outside activity, causing physical and psychological health improvements by reducing feelings of seclusion.
Convenience: Scooters can quickly be operated in numerous environments, whether inside your home, in mall, or outdoors.
Crucial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When acquiring a mobility scooter, several factors to consider can help make sure that you pick the right design:
Assess Individual Needs:
Mobility level: Consider how much assistance the person will require.Variety of usage: Determine where the scooter will mostly be utilized (indoors, outdoors, on rough terrains, and so on).
Test Drive:
Always test drive several models to find a suitable fit. Pay attention to convenience,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Evaluation Safety Features:
Look for scooters with sufficient safety features like lights, indications, and anti-tip designs.
Check Warranty and Service Options:
